Re: [50g] What is the stack size?

2009-06-20 by Dave Boyd

rickwendel763242 wrote:
> How many numbers can you type in and hit Enter and then retrieve from 
> the stack?

Limited only by size of memory, how full memory is (how many programs 
and variables you've stored), and of course the size of the objects on 
the stack -- obviously a list of ten reals takes a bit more than ten 
times the memory space as one real, but only consumes one "stack entry".

Enough so you'd be bored before you ran out of memory.  Enough so the 
exact answer need never be calculated.  Enough.

I once ran a program to put ten thousand reals on the stack.  It slowed 
down and I killed it long before it got to the end of the program or 
memory.  I seem to recall there being at least 500 reals.
